PJStar awards -----

MVP: Manny Legace is the MVP of Peoria’s powerful stretch run, but captain Trent Whitfield has been there all year. It’s Whitfield.

Best Defenseman: With St. Louis Blues prospects on the roster like Steve Wagner and Jonas Junland, never thought this guy’s name would be written in this slot. But here he is: Steve Fletcher. His 31 points lead all Peoria defensemen, and his +20 is best among all players on the team.

Best Forward: Take a bow, Mr. Whitfield.

Best Rookie
: Junland, a defenseman who earned a trip to the All-Star game and at midseason had the second-most goals among all blue-liners in the AHL.

Most Improved Player: A tie between wingers Chris Porter and Ryan Reaves. The latter elevated his physical game and became one of the best checking-line forwards in the league.


True Grit/Unsung Hero
: Winger Yan Stastny, who has been phenomenal since he came back from the NHL to join Peoria’s stretch run.

Best Defensive Forward: Chris Porter had a great second half and is a warrior on the penalty-kill unit.
